Maritz family in need of funding after accident

Four members of the family were seriously injured in the accident.

POLOKWANE – The accident occurred on Saturday, 6 May, on the corner of Biccard and Marshall Streets where the family were treated and eventually airlifted to Gauteng where they are being treated.

Friends and family members are therefore asking for financial help from the public and they are in need of financial assistance due to the increasing medical bills.

The Maritz family is being treated in hospital after a car accident which left them seriously injured.
Photo: Facebook

The family were on their way from Polokwane to Phalaborwa, where they live, after a gymnastics competition which was held in the city. All three children, JD, Matt and Hannah were taking part.

The latest update on the family’s condition is as follows:

  • Daph (Mother) has had spinal scans and is suffering from back pain.

  • JD (son) has a broken collarbone and a C7 neck fracture.

  • Matt (son) has sustained broken ribs, a shoulder fracture and a C1 neck fracture. He is undergoing more scans.

  • Hannah (daughter) has severe lung damage, a skull fracture, brain swelling, blood on the brain as well as a small stomach tear.
